Stefan GP boss calls for 14th grid slot

16/02/2010

While the future of both US F1 and Campos Meta remains in doubt, Stefan GP boss Zoran Stefanovich has called on the FIA to allow a 14th slot on the 2010 grid in order that his team might take part.

"We think this is the best way to solve the problem," Stefanovich told the Sun, indicating that the Serb isn't quite as dubious about the futures of Campos and US F1 as the rest of us.

"We are absolutely aware that the system of granting entries is through the FIA," he added. "So we are not expecting someone to give us an entry immediately."

Whatever happens in terms of the two teams that have secured slots on the 2010 grid, it is a fact that Bernie Ecclestone has already been won over by Stefanovich, the F1 supremo claiming that the team would have the backing of the Serbian government.

While the team is scheduled to test in Portugal at the end of this month, it will also be sending basic equipment to Bahrain in case it is given a last minute entry.

While US F1 has gone extremely quiet following the wave of activity in the wake of Ecclestone's comments in December, when he said that he remained doubtful as to whether the team would make it to the grid, there is a little more activity in terms of Campos.

With A1 GP boss Tony Teixeira now totally ruled out - A1GP Holdings having been put into the hands of administrators Bridge Business Recovery last Wednesday - it looks as though Jose Carabante - the man who funded Campos' entry - may be the man to keep the team's F1 ambitions on track though this would not involve the man after whom the team is named.

Indeed, it is understood that Dallara has recommenced work on the chassis it was building for Campos with the strict intention of being on the grid in Bahrain and that an announcement could be made in the next few days.
